Salve a tutti,

Volevo togliermi alcuni dubbi su delle sintassi che vengono usate nella redazione di css.

Andando al sodo è meglio A oppure B ???? (per ogni esempio)

es.1 - A
codice:
span.testoA{
font-family:"Trebuchet MS",Arial,sans-serif; font-size:13px; background-color:transparent; color:#002F5E;}
es.1 - B
codice:
span.testoA{
font: normal 13px "Trebuchet MS",Arial,sans-serif; color:#002F5E; margin: 0px; padding: 0px;}

es.2 - A
codice:
span.testoA{
font-family:"Trebuchet MS",Arial,sans-serif; font-size:13px; background-color:transparent; color:#002F5E;}
es.2 - B
codice:
.testoA{
font-family:"Trebuchet MS",Arial,sans-serif; font-size:13px; background-color:transparent; color:#002F5E;}

Nell'esempio A la differenza sta sul come formattare il font
mentre nell'esempio B la differenza sta nel proporre il riferimento alla classe e cioè il nome (span o non span?)

Grazie mille e...... se poi mi date anche una spiegazione sarebbe pure meglio